Candy slain murder / Maddie Day.
With strange happenings going on and a decades-old mystery taking shape after skeletal remains are found, Robbie Jordan is determined to solve this case and save Christmas.

Agatha and Macavity finalist author Maddie Day is a talented amateur chef who knows both Indiana and Cape Cod intimately. She is a member of Sisters in Crime and Mystery Writers of America and blogs with the Wicked Authors and at Killer Characters. Day lives with her beau north of Boston, where she gardens, cooks, and devises new murderous plots. She hopes youâll find her at maddiedayauthor.com.
